oversized door weather strippingChoosing the right type of door bottom seal is essential for optimizing performance. Various materials are available, including rubber, vinyl, and silicone, each with unique advantages. For instance, rubber seals tend to be more durable and resistant to wear, while silicone seals offer excellent flexibility and are effective in a wide range of temperatures. It is also important to ensure the seal is compatible with the specific style and design of the door to achieve the best fit and function.

A garage brush door seal is a type of weatherstripping designed to be attached to the bottom of your garage door. Made from durable brush-like materials, these seals create a barrier that prevents unwanted elements from entering the garage. They can effectively block water, dust, dirt, leaves, and insects, ensuring that your garage remains clean and dry.

One of the most notable advantages of double-sided PV panels is their ability to maximize energy generation throughout the day. Traditional panels primarily capture direct sunlight; however, bifacial panels capitalize on both direct and diffuse sunlight, which can be especially beneficial during cloudy or overcast days. By utilizing sunlight reflected off nearby surfaces, double-sided PV panels ensure a more consistent energy output, thereby enhancing the overall efficiency of solar installations.

Mounting hardware and installation costs are additional expenses that can influence the overall price. The complexity of the installation and the roofing structure can lead to variations in labor costs. Factors such as the height of the roof, the type of roofing material, and whether a structural assessment is required will affect pricing. Homeowners can expect to pay between $2,000 and $5,000 for professional installation services.
